Non-occupational physical activity and risk of cardiovascular disease, cancer and mortality outcomes: a dose-response meta-analysis of large prospective studies

Garcia L, Pearce M, Abbas A, Mok A, Strain T, Ali S, Crippa A, Dempsey PC, Golubic R, Kelly P, Laird Y, McNamara E, Moore S, de Sa TH, Smith AD, Wijndaele K, Woodcock J, Brage S · 2023 · British Journal of Sports Medicine

REZA evidence rating A: High confidence

Methodology

Meta-analysis

Population

196 articles covering 94 cohorts with >30 million adults from the general population

Intervention

Non-occupational physical activity (exposure), analysed in marginal MET-hours/week

Findings

More non-occupational physical activity is associated with lower mortality, cardiovascular disease and cancer risk, in a non-linear dose-response relationship. At roughly 150 min/week of moderate activity, all-cause mortality risk is already 31% lower; most benefit accrues in the low-to-moderate range, flattening above ~17.5 mMET-h/week.

Outcome measures

All-cause mortality; incident total CVD, coronary heart disease, stroke, heart failure; total and site-specific cancers

Limitations

Observational data: residual confounding, reverse causation, self-reported activity in most cohorts; heterogeneity in exposure assessment.
